#C27496 26M | 4.5 YOE | 22 LPA I'm currently working as a Software Engineer with around 4.5 years of experience. My background is primarily in Full Stack Development, and I've recently been working with AI-related technologies as well. I'm currently in a fully remote role. One of my long-term goals is to work abroad for a few years. I understand that the global hiring market is not at its strongest right now, especially for visa-sponsored roles, so I'm trying to be realistic about my expectations. I'm not specifically targeting the US. I'm more interested in opportunities in: - Europe (Germany, Netherlands, Ireland, etc.) - Singapore - Australia - New Zealand - Other countries that are open to hiring international software engineers My main question is: How do people from India successfully transition into overseas software engineering roles? Job hunting within the local market is relatively straightforward, but I'm not sure how to approach international opportunities. I'd love to understand: - Which countries are currently hiring foreign software engineers? - What platforms/job boards are most effective for international roles? - How important is DSA vs. system design vs. domain expertise? - How does the interview process differ from Indian product companies? - How difficult is it to get visa sponsorship? - Any practical tips that helped you secure an offer abroad? If you're currently working overseas, or if you've successfully moved from India to another country through a software engineering role, I'd really appreciate hearing about your journey and any advice you can share.
